Emilio, a Yuma, AZ native, moved to Phoenix in 1998 after graduating college, eager to pursue his dream of becoming a counselor. Meanwhile, Mary, hailing from Puebla, Mexico, was passionate about law, writing and music, her studies of corporate law required her to speak fluent English so in 1998 she came to visit her mom and sisters who were already living here.
Their paths crossed at Pacto de Gracia during a worship concert, where Emilio was deeply moved by Mary's passionate devotion to God. Madly in love, in January 1999, they tied the knot, their hearts united by a shared vision to devotely follow Christ and building a large family though their dream quickly shatter after the loss of their first pregnancy. After three years of waiting, God’s faithfulness prevailed, blessing them with a beautiful daughter, strengthening their faith and deepening their bond.
Mary and Emilio have served passionately since they got married, it's been now 26 years of service at the same church starting at Pacto de Gracia under the leadership of Pastor Alex Piña, who mentor Mary and Emilio and train Mary in Worship Ministry, continuing at Covenant of Grace under the leadership of than pastors Len and Sharon Griffin. now their overseers. Both Mary and Emilio served as youth pastors on three separate occasions. Emilio has served in many different capacities for many years, from sound, outreach, evangelism and preaching God's word. His passion is to preach the gospel to the loss. Additionally, Mary has served 27 years in Worship Ministry, recorded her original songs in a Christian music album in Spanish, showcasing one of her passions: sharing the love of Christ through music. She attributes her music & song writing to the Lord.
Motivated by a desire to share about Christ to the world and seeing people struggling to get by at their church community, they launched startups aimed at creating job opportunities while promoting Godly stewardships. In 2008, Mary opened a State Farm agency amidst the housing crisis, confronting financial pressures and family health struggles. Their faith became their anchor, guiding them through a painful separation and ultimately leading to a powerful reconciliation and renewed vows in 2010.
As Mary’s agency thrived, earning accolades for its client genuine care, Emilio expanded into contracting, and together, understanding this market place of influence was given to them for a purpose, they worked earnestly serving their community, leading many to Christ.
After years of praying for a second child, they joyfully welcomed Ethan 10 years later, affirming their faith in God’s promises. For years of prophetic words about their pastoral calling, three miraculous confirmations and five years in the waiting, encouraged them to embrace this purpose fully with the support of mentors like Apostles Len and Sharon. Mary’s late brother's passing, inspired them to leave all behind and transitioned from their successful agency to the lead of their church community in November 14th 2022. They have been shepherding COG Community wholeheartedly ever since. Their inspiring journey is a testament of selflessness, resilience, faith , and a passionate commitment to follow Christ.

Apostles Len & Sharon Griffin - Former Pastors.
Len & Sharon Griffin founded Covenant of Grace Christian Fellowship in
March of 1988, building on a biblical and theological foundation of
charismatic and reformed convictions. Their vision was to build a multi-
ethnic and multi-generational congregation.
Pastors Len and Sharon have ministered internationally in Africa, Asia,
Latin America and the Caribbean. In the early years, Pastor Len worked
closely with Bridge Builders International and other pastors to hold and host
Pastors Prayer Summits to foster unity and cooperation among area
churches. He served as chairman of the Pastor’s Steering Committee for
the annual Prayerquake events in the greater Phoenix area. Together with
other area pastors he founded Pastors In Covenant, an association of
pastors who come together regularly for encouragement, prayer and
support. Out of this was born Grace Association, a relational network of
pastors and churches that provides resources, and support to churches
and pastors, where Len still serves on the Board.
Pastor Sharon, in addition to co-leading the church, pioneered a significant
outreach to refugees that flooded into the Phoenix area in the “nineties,
teaching ESL and providing various practical forms of assistance. Out of
this initiative was born Global Transitions, a Community Development
Corporation focusing on the needs of the immigrant community and those
less fortunate.
In 2023, Pastors Len and Sharon were ordained into the Christian
International Apostolic Network. That same year they passed the mantle of
pastoral leadership of Covenant of Grace to pastors Emilio and Mary
Parada where they continue to serve as apostolic overseers. Covenant of
Grace continues to thrive under their leadership as a model multi-ethnic
and multi-generational congregation that is impacting their community, city
and state.
